Exhibition designers deal with a range of three dimensional designs like designs of stalls, pavilion, and overall interiors of trade fairs and exhibitions; sets for theme events like beauty pageants, musical concerts, award ceremonies; interiors and ambience for art exhibitions; product merchandising; and even design of movie sets and theatre sets. The majority of exhibition design practices are based in London. Others tend to be within easy access of major exhibition venue centres, for example in Manchester, Birmingham, Edinburgh and Newcastle.
